When we use the present perfect there is always a connection with now.
börja lära sig
The action in the past has a result now.
Where’s your key? I don’t know. I’ve lost it.

We often use the present perfect to give new information or to announce a recent happening.

Ow! I’ve cut my finger. The road is closed. There’s been an accident. (from the news) The police have arrested two men in connection with the robbery.
Just = a short time ago

Would you like to something to eat? No thanks, I’ve just had lunch. Hello. Have you just arrived
We use already to say that something happened sooner than expected.

Don’t forget to post the letter, will you? I’ve already posted it. What time is Mark leaving? He’s already gone.
Yet = until now and shows that the speaker is expecting something to happen. Use yet only in questions and negative sentences.

Has it stopped raining yet? I’ve written the letter but I haven’t posted it yet.
Note the difference between:
